US 12,466,474 B2
Method for influencing a stiffness behavior of a vehicle assembly of a vehicle
Christian Riese, Stuttgart (DE); Matthias Ehrmann, Neuhausen (DE); Thomas Kurz, Roemerberg (DE); and Tobias Ritz, Leonberg (DE)
Assigned to Robert Bosch GmbH, Stuttgart (DE)
Filed by Robert Bosch GmbH, Stuttgart (DE)
Filed on May 8, 2023, as Appl. No. 18/313,550.
Claims priority of application No. 10 2022 204 507.6 (DE), filed on May 9, 2022.
Prior Publication US 2023/0356773 A1, Nov. 9, 2023
Int. Cl. B62D 6/00 (2006.01); B62D 5/04 (2006.01)
CPC B62D 6/001 (2013.01) [B62D 5/0418 (2013.01)] 10 Claims

1. A method for influencing a stiffness behavior of a vehicle assembly of a vehicle, comprising:
changing a wheel steering angle of at least one vehicle wheel of the vehicle using at least one wheel steering angle controller of a steering system of the vehicle;
reducing a stiffness of the vehicle assembly by configuring and/or adapting a chassis characteristic of the vehicle; and
actuating the at least one wheel steering angle controller in at least one driving mode state to selectively influence the stiffness behavior of the vehicle assembly, such that a change in the stiffness of the vehicle assembly caused by the configuration and/or adaptation of the chassis characteristic is compensated as a function of a driving situation.
